    Customer Reviews SummaryAI Summary
    Highly rated as an excellent tension rubber for beginners to intermediate players, with high tolerance and performance exceeding its price point being commonly praised. However, the fast deterioration of the soft sponge is noted across multiple reviews, making durability management a key concern.
    ■ Frequently Mentioned Points
    • High tolerance makes the ball easy to land despite off-center hits
    • Outstanding balance of spin, speed, and control for the price
    • Soft sponge is user-friendly for beginners
    • Sponge durability is short, lasting only 3-6 months
    • Serves as a bridge to higher-end rubbers like Tenacity
    ■ Representative Voices
    ▲ PositiveThe performance at this price point is amazing. The soft sponge provides exceptional grip and the high tolerance means the ball stays in the court no matter how hard you swing—an unmatched sense of security compared to other tension rubbers.
    ▽ CriticalThe soft sponge deteriorates quickly, and you won't get that 'even worn-out Tenacity is still strong' feeling. The rubber becomes difficult to spin after about 3 months of use.

      My first impression is that it's soft, so it's easy to control. And it's clear that both speed and spin are at a high level at the same time. The performance is close to Tenergy, but because the sponge is soft, the ball drops more than with Tenergy. It's not suited to playing away from the table. But because of that, its attacking power from close to mid-distance is high. I'd say it suits the backhand. I can really see why Zhu Yuling uses it. But it's not for people who like to swing wildly. The pimple shape is similar to Tenergy's, but because the sheet is soft, the feel of the ball is a bit mushy. If you're going to pair it with a blade, I'd go for a harder all-wood blade or a special-material blade. It pairs amazingly well with ALC — almost like it was designed for it. I think it's a really good rubber.

      I used to have it on a fairly hard all-wood blade and thought the ball left the rubber too fast to be usable, but once I matched it with my current blade, it was as easy to use as Tenergy. Pushes, backhand drives, blocks, and receives all felt easy to control the way I wanted overall, and I could play without stress. For the forehand, I thought Tenergy had a better balance of power and control. The value for money is good too, so it should ease the stress on my wallet as well.
